Output 38d568202a86ae6e12cfa89a02f5ce69a5f7ac0d81684c27aeeaf57795b28026:0

value
103175250
script pubkey
OP_0 OP_PUSHBYTES_20 6842c1475cb63c32f83fb67af95e045ebc08973e
address
bc1qdppvz36ukc7r97plkea0jhsyt67q39e7gchwlm
transaction
38d568202a86ae6e12cfa89a02f5ce69a5f7ac0d81684c27aeeaf57795b28026
spent
true